Read the evidence labels

Official source baseline means the statement is supported by a linked first-party description. It does not mean this wiki has personally tested the mechanic.

Verified demo and verified live build require an identified playable version and an observation record. Editorial guidance is a practical planning suggestion, not an additional game rule. Not yet verified marks a gap instead of filling it with a guess.

Release mode and source limits

Steam currently confirms the planned September 24 date and coming-soon state. Its present API does not separately label Early Access. The official August 24 demo announcement mentions Early Access keys; the September 24 Early Access launch is also described in a syndicated developer press release. We distinguish that provenance from the store’s current flags.

Third-party reports and community discussion can reveal useful questions. They do not supply permanent numerical mechanics here. The current official source pool supports 17 distinct images; repeat crops and re-encoded copies are not counted as new assets.
